The plan is for 33-35 Minutes of tempo pace, which should get us somewhere near Georgetown on the Rock Creek trail.
If you don't know your tempo pace, I suggest going to http://www.mcmillanrunning.com/ entering your latest real race, and your goal pace then looking at the training paces tab. As these get longer (over 30 minutes) you should transition to a slightly slower tempo pace to maybe even a steady state pace.
